Here are some tips on how you can save electricity while keeping yourself sane and safe from the heat of the summer:
- In buying an AC unit, check if it has the Energy Star label. This label assures that the AC unit is energy efficient. And an energy efficient air conditioning unit translates to saving you more money.
- Avoid installing your air conditioner where there’s direct sunlight. Your AC unit will use more energy if it’s placed where direct sunlight is. Use tall plants or an awning at least, to avoid exposing your AC unit to sunlight.
- Don’t install your AC unit near appliances that emits heat such as irons, TV, computer and refrigerator.
- Keep the AC unit to fan setting first for about 10 to 15 minutes before using it’s cooling setting to get rid of the hot air from the vicinity of the AC unit.
- Keep all the windows and doors close while the air condition unit is operating. This is to avoid the AC unit from overworking. Make sure that you get all your things that you need inside before you start working. This is so you don’t have to keep on opening and closing the door letting the cool air out every so often.
- If you can, make sure that the AC unit isn’t used during the hottest times of the day, usually from 11 in the morning to 3 in the afternoon. Run it full blast when it’s not too hot and lower it’s cooling setting or switch it off during the aforementioned times of the day.
- Get a cleaning service and get it checked by a professional AC maintenance guy at least every 6 months to keep the air conditioning unit in its best form.
